The sample is a PDF file that contains an XFA form, which is a known vector for exploiting Adobe Reader vulnerabilities. Specifically, the CVE-2010-0188 heuristic indicates the exploitation of a LibTIFF vulnerability within XFA, commonly used to deliver second-stage malware. The embedded URL, while benign in appearance, is often used in conjunction with such exploits. The ClamAV detection further confirms its malicious nature.

  • Adobe Reader LibTIFF XFA image exploit — CVE-2010-0188 critical CVE likely CVE_2010_0188
    PDF contains the CVE-2010-0188 exploit template: XFA JavaScript heap-spray setup, a generated TIFF image payload, and assignment of that TIFF data to an XFA image field rawValue to trigger Adobe Reader's LibTIFF parser.
